Csound Csound-dev Csound-tekno Search About

BIG Thank to Michael For porting PadSynth algorithm

Date2016-03-11 19:29
FromAnton Kholomiov
SubjectBIG Thank to Michael For porting PadSynth algorithm
This is the second big thing after reverbsc that I've seen in the Csound.

I'd like to thank Michael Gogins for porting this thing. 
It's incredible feature to have in Csound.
The padsynth is an easy way to creation of "alive" instruments.

I think maybe I can post some examples later.. 
but it sounds fantastic out of the box!

PS: docs have two missing arguments. They go just before harmonics.

-- type of the shape 1, 2, 3
-- shape function parameter

-- then harmonics go..

Cheers,
Anton


Csound mailing list Csound@listserv.heanet.ie https://listserv.heanet.ie/cgi-bin/wa?A0=CSOUND Send bugs reports to https://github.com/csound/csound/issues Discussions of bugs and features can be posted here

Date2016-03-11 19:38
FromRory Walsh
SubjectRe: BIG Thank to Michael For porting PadSynth algorithm
Iain has written a PadSynth for Cabbage that you should check out. You can grab it here:
In fact, he has two up there. They should also be part of the latest installers for Cabbage. 


On 11 March 2016 at 19:29, Anton Kholomiov <anton.kholomiov@gmail.com> wrote:
This is the second big thing after reverbsc that I've seen in the Csound.

I'd like to thank Michael Gogins for porting this thing. 
It's incredible feature to have in Csound.
The padsynth is an easy way to creation of "alive" instruments.

I think maybe I can post some examples later.. 
but it sounds fantastic out of the box!

PS: docs have two missing arguments. They go just before harmonics.

-- type of the shape 1, 2, 3
-- shape function parameter

-- then harmonics go..

Cheers,
Anton


Csound mailing list Csound@listserv.heanet.ie https://listserv.heanet.ie/cgi-bin/wa?A0=CSOUND Send bugs reports to https://github.com/csound/csound/issues Discussions of bugs and features can be posted here

Csound mailing list Csound@listserv.heanet.ie https://listserv.heanet.ie/cgi-bin/wa?A0=CSOUND Send bugs reports to https://github.com/csound/csound/issues Discussions of bugs and features can be posted here

Date2016-03-11 19:49
FromAnton Kholomiov
SubjectRe: BIG Thank to Michael For porting PadSynth algorithm
Attachmentspadsynth-examples.zip  
I've got my examples too :)

you can try them with csound. I've rendered two types of examples:

* for midi device (if you have the midi-keyboard)

* for virtual midi (if you don't have the one)

The instruments are harmonics taken from real acoustic instrumeents but enriched with PadSynth algorithm.
some instruments also have noise signal to create an atmosphere.

One example is a simple looper. It loops for 4 seconds. You can get the tempo by delay.
Delay is tunet to triplets (1/3) of the second

So hope you can get the feel of the algorithm (what can be done) with attached examples.

Anton




2016-03-11 22:38 GMT+03:00 Rory Walsh <rorywalsh@ear.ie>:
Iain has written a PadSynth for Cabbage that you should check out. You can grab it here:
In fact, he has two up there. They should also be part of the latest installers for Cabbage. 


On 11 March 2016 at 19:29, Anton Kholomiov <anton.kholomiov@gmail.com> wrote:
This is the second big thing after reverbsc that I've seen in the Csound.

I'd like to thank Michael Gogins for porting this thing. 
It's incredible feature to have in Csound.
The padsynth is an easy way to creation of "alive" instruments.

I think maybe I can post some examples later.. 
but it sounds fantastic out of the box!

PS: docs have two missing arguments. They go just before harmonics.

-- type of the shape 1, 2, 3
-- shape function parameter

-- then harmonics go..

Cheers,
Anton


Csound mailing list Csound@listserv.heanet.ie https://listserv.heanet.ie/cgi-bin/wa?A0=CSOUND Send bugs reports to https://github.com/csound/csound/issues Discussions of bugs and features can be posted here

Csound mailing list Csound@listserv.heanet.ie https://listserv.heanet.ie/cgi-bin/wa?A0=CSOUND Send bugs reports to https://github.com/csound/csound/issues Discussions of bugs and features can be posted here

Csound mailing list Csound@listserv.heanet.ie https://listserv.heanet.ie/cgi-bin/wa?A0=CSOUND Send bugs reports to https://github.com/csound/csound/issues Discussions of bugs and features can be posted here

Date2016-03-11 20:05
FromAnton Kholomiov
SubjectRe: BIG Thank to Michael For porting PadSynth algorithm
The examples are unreadable (since they are computer generated) but you can get how 
the padsynth  sounds.

2016-03-11 22:49 GMT+03:00 Anton Kholomiov <anton.kholomiov@gmail.com>:
I've got my examples too :)

you can try them with csound. I've rendered two types of examples:

* for midi device (if you have the midi-keyboard)

* for virtual midi (if you don't have the one)

The instruments are harmonics taken from real acoustic instrumeents but enriched with PadSynth algorithm.
some instruments also have noise signal to create an atmosphere.

One example is a simple looper. It loops for 4 seconds. You can get the tempo by delay.
Delay is tunet to triplets (1/3) of the second

So hope you can get the feel of the algorithm (what can be done) with attached examples.

Anton




2016-03-11 22:38 GMT+03:00 Rory Walsh <rorywalsh@ear.ie>:
Iain has written a PadSynth for Cabbage that you should check out. You can grab it here:
In fact, he has two up there. They should also be part of the latest installers for Cabbage. 


On 11 March 2016 at 19:29, Anton Kholomiov <anton.kholomiov@gmail.com> wrote:
This is the second big thing after reverbsc that I've seen in the Csound.

I'd like to thank Michael Gogins for porting this thing. 
It's incredible feature to have in Csound.
The padsynth is an easy way to creation of "alive" instruments.

I think maybe I can post some examples later.. 
but it sounds fantastic out of the box!

PS: docs have two missing arguments. They go just before harmonics.

-- type of the shape 1, 2, 3
-- shape function parameter

-- then harmonics go..

Cheers,
Anton


Csound mailing list Csound@listserv.heanet.ie https://listserv.heanet.ie/cgi-bin/wa?A0=CSOUND Send bugs reports to https://github.com/csound/csound/issues Discussions of bugs and features can be posted here

Csound mailing list Csound@listserv.heanet.ie https://listserv.heanet.ie/cgi-bin/wa?A0=CSOUND Send bugs reports to https://github.com/csound/csound/issues Discussions of bugs and features can be posted here


Csound mailing list Csound@listserv.heanet.ie https://listserv.heanet.ie/cgi-bin/wa?A0=CSOUND Send bugs reports to https://github.com/csound/csound/issues Discussions of bugs and features can be posted here